## Auth

The flaky specs in `payflow-integration` almost always trace back to auth, not timing. Tests hit the Brindlewick sandbox ledger, which rejects unsigned requests silently. Don't bump timeouts; fix the token first. Local runs need the sandbox key exported before the suite starts. Use the internal key shown below.

API key for bageg-kajef: vxb2-ss

## Changelog — Mapforge Tile Cache 3.2

Defaults changed for the tile-rendering cache layer. Eviction is now LRU instead of FIFO, the warm-tier size doubled, and stale tiles are served for up to five minutes while re-rendering in the background. If you deployed before this release, your overrides still apply and will mask these defaults. For clarity, the new default configuration values shipped with 3.2 are listed below.

service settings:
ralael:
  pin: 7453
  tenant: zorath
  seal: seal_087806e4
  metrics_host: metrics.ralael.paliqworks.example
  standby_team: fraath
  escalation: praok-istiel
  nonce: 10e083

☐ Key ceremony — Fareline pricing experiment (for weekly eng sync)

Before the Fareline ticket-pricing experiment goes live, the experiment-assignment signing key must be generated in a witnessed ceremony. Two engineers from the Bramley pod attend; one operates, one records. Generate the keypair on the air-gapped laptop, split the backup into shares, and store shares in separate safes. Confirm the dashboard reads the public key before closing out. Record completion in the sync notes, then write down the recovery passphrase that follows.

recovery phrase for hadup-fawep: framir-kaswyn-jorael

## Environment Variables: Spreadsheet Export Memory

The Ledgerwing export worker streams spreadsheet rows in chunks governed by EXPORT_CHUNK_ROWS (default 5000). Raising this value increases peak heap usage roughly linearly; we cap worker memory at 2 GiB via the container runtime, so values above 20000 risk OOM termination mid-export. Chunk buffers are zeroed after flush and never written to temp storage. The worker also requires signing credentials for export manifests, set in the environment file as follows.

secret setting of yagep-bahif: LEDGER_TOKEN8=7eb0ad88